What You’ll Do Discover Opportunities

  • Partner with customers to understand their business goals and operational challenges.
  • Lead discovery sessions with business stakeholders, functional experts, architects, and delivery teams.
  • Identify high-value opportunities where AI can improve efficiency, quality, and customer outcomes.

Design Intelligent Workflows

  • Map current and future business processes.
  • Translate conversations and requirements into:
  • Process flows
  • User stories
  • Acceptance criteria
  • Solution designs
  • Implementation plans
  • Define where AI agents should automate, collaborate, or defer to human expertise.

Build AI Solutions

  • Configure and prototype agentic workflows using:
  • AI models
  • Low-code platforms
  • APIs
  • Integrations
  • Orchestration frameworks
  • Design intelligent decision paths, guardrails, human approvals, escalation logic, and recovery strategies.

Validate & Deliver

  • Work closely with engineering teams to move prototypes into production.
  • Define testing approaches, expected behaviors, edge cases, and operational safeguards.
  • Present solutions to customers and incorporate feedback into continuous improvements.

Drive Customer Success

  • Support deployment and adoption.
  • Help customers build confidence in AI-enabled workflows.
  • Identify adoption barriers and work collaboratively to resolve them.
  • Capture successful patterns that can be reused across future customer engagements.
